Impact of Anglo-American Planning Principles on South African Town and Regional Planning:
Anglo-American planning principles and practices of the 20th century have significantly influenced town and regional planning in South Africa. Colonial imprints, post-apartheid challenges, and the need for urban resilience have shaped the planning context in South Africa.
Transportation's Influence on Planning Thinking:
Changes in transportation have played a key role in shaping planning ideas globally. For example, the evolution of urban areas like London and Paris through 19th-century urban planning reflects the impact of transportation on city layouts.
Formation of Planning Commissions:
Planning commissions emerged as a response to the complexities of urbanization and transportation needs in cities. They aimed to provide systematic management for fast-growing urban areas.
